I very much doubt if that was the intention - if you've followed Bambaataa's
career really closely or read interviews you'll understand that he doesn't
see music in terms of segregation and he probably believes that what
Aerosmith and Guns And Roses do arises from the blues, which was Black
culture, so he is probably trying to show people the source of much of our
popular culture. He promotes diversity and open-mindedness. That's his
platform. The same dialectic was at work when he took Kraftwerk - inspired
by James Brown - and turned it into Planet Rock. That said, I can't stand
